Travel and Work

One of many benefits of being a concept artist is having the opportunity to travel and work.  I had the opportunity to work abroad in Singapore, Dubai, and Abu Dhabi. If you’re like me that like to travel and work, especially early in your career you should focus your portfolio towards film or theme park industries. Typically, these companies will pay for your relocation cost (air travel, moving cost) and your living expenses (hotels accommodation, rent, car rental, etc).  On top of that, the company will have many other perks to sweetened the deal to woo you to work for them. If you are adventurist and adaptable to new environments and cultures, working abroad will broaden your horizon.
